The cheapest way to get from Guindulman to Ubay is to bus which costs ₱240 - ₱340 and takes 1h 54m.
The fastest way to get from Guindulman to Ubay is to drive which takes 35 min and costs ₱280 - ₱420.
No, there is no direct bus from Guindulman to Ubay. However, there are services departing from Guindulman and arriving at Ubay via Alicia.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 1h 54m.
The distance between Guindulman and Ubay is 39 km. The road distance is 37.7 km.
The best way to get from Guindulman to Ubay without a car is to bus which takes 1h 54m and costs ₱240 - ₱340.
It takes approximately 1h 54m to get from Guindulman to Ubay, including transfers.
Guindulman to Ubay bus services, operated by Southern Star Bus Transit, depart from Guindulman station.
Guindulman to Ubay bus services, operated by Southern Star Bus Transit, arrive at Alicia station.
Yes, the driving distance between Guindulman to Ubay is 38 km. It takes approximately 35 min to drive from Guindulman to Ubay.
